TomX
2002-09-29, 02:46 PM
小弟近來想了解一個張光碟有多少東西所以去找了不少資料
想和大家討論一下
1.一個Sector=一個Block=一個Frame=一個磁區
2.一秒有75個磁區
3磁區又分Audio.Mode1和Mode2
4.Mode1和Mode2 form 1皆放資料
5.AudioCD的2352Byte全部放音樂
6.資料光碟2048byte+304byte
詳細排列如下(Byte用b代替):
[Mode1]
0b<--SNYC(12b)--->11b
12b<-----Sector Address(3b)---->14b<------Mode(1b)------>15b(又叫Header)
16b<-------User Data(2048b)------>2063b
2064b<-------EDC(4b)------->2067b
2068b<---Zero Fill(8b)----->2076b
{!-------ECC------!}
2077b<-----P-Parity(172b)---->2248b
2249b<-----Q-Parity(104b)---->2351b
[Mode2 form 1]
0b<--SNYC(12b)--->11b
12b<-----Sector Address(3b)---->14b<------Mode(1b)------>15b(又叫Header)
16b<-----Sub-Header(8b)------>23b
24b<-------User Data(2048b)------>2071b
2072b<-----EDC(4b)----->2075b
{!-------ECC------!}
2076b<-----P-Parity(172b)---->2247b
2248b<----Q-Parity(104b)----->2351b
註:
1.SNYC為同步碼的簡寫
2.Sector Address就是BCD
3.EDC也叫CRC
4.EDC/ECC是偵錯和修正用的
贊助商連結
想和大家討論一下
1.一個Sector=一個Block=一個Frame=一個磁區
2.一秒有75個磁區
3磁區又分Audio.Mode1和Mode2
4.Mode1和Mode2 form 1皆放資料
5.AudioCD的2352Byte全部放音樂
6.資料光碟2048byte+304byte
詳細排列如下(Byte用b代替):
[Mode1]
0b<--SNYC(12b)--->11b
12b<-----Sector Address(3b)---->14b<------Mode(1b)------>15b(又叫Header)
16b<-------User Data(2048b)------>2063b
2064b<-------EDC(4b)------->2067b
2068b<---Zero Fill(8b)----->2076b
{!-------ECC------!}
2077b<-----P-Parity(172b)---->2248b
2249b<-----Q-Parity(104b)---->2351b
[Mode2 form 1]
0b<--SNYC(12b)--->11b
12b<-----Sector Address(3b)---->14b<------Mode(1b)------>15b(又叫Header)
16b<-----Sub-Header(8b)------>23b
24b<-------User Data(2048b)------>2071b
2072b<-----EDC(4b)----->2075b
{!-------ECC------!}
2076b<-----P-Parity(172b)---->2247b
2248b<----Q-Parity(104b)----->2351b
註:
1.SNYC為同步碼的簡寫
2.Sector Address就是BCD
3.EDC也叫CRC
4.EDC/ECC是偵錯和修正用的
贊助商連結